Focal Adhesion Kinases in Adhesion Structures and Disease
Table 1
Common and unique features of focal adhesions, podosomes, and invadopodia. See text for details.
| | Focal adhesion | Podosomes | Invadopodia |
| Appearance | dense plaques of F-actin | F-actin bundle core surrounded by actin cloud | F-actin bundle core surrounded by actin cloud |
| Size | width: 2–6 μm | width: 0.5–2 μm length: 0.5–2 μm | width: 0.5–2 μm length: >2 μm |
| Duration (half-life) | hours | minutes | hours |
| Cell expression | numerous nonmigrating fibroblastic cells | monocytic cells osteoclasts endothelial cells smooth muscle cells Src-transformed fibroblasts | carcinoma cells Src-transformed fibroblasts |
| Location | often found at leading edge of cell | ventral side of the cellular membrane | ventral side of the cellular membrane |
| Extracellular matrix degradation | no | yes | yes |
| Common signaling molecules | focal adhesion proteins GTPases actin regulators motor proteins tyrosine kinases phosphatases scaffolding molecules | focal adhesion proteins GTPases actin regulators motor proteins tyrosine kinases phosphatases scaffolding molecules | focal adhesion proteins GTPases actin regulators motor proteins tyrosine kinases phosphatases scaffolding molecules |
| Distinct Features | integrin receptors | Integrin receptors matrix-degrading enzymes | matrix-degrading enzymes |
